Solve this system of equations using substitution. Put your answer in ordered pair form, (x,y). 2x+3y=9 y=2x+13

jhonyy9 (jhonyy9):

so there are 2x+3y=9 y=2x+13 using substitution method you need just substitute the y value from second equation in place of y inside first equation ihan solve this and will get the value of y so this will need to replace it inside second equation and you can calcule the value of x so than will get the right answer (x,y)

jhonyy9 (jhonyy9):

little help from second equation y=2x+13 so this substitute in place of y inside first equation and will get 2x+3(2x+13)=9 now just you need to solve this for x 2x+6x+39=9 8x=9-39 8x=-30 x=-30/8 x=-15/4 y=2x+13 y=2(-15/4) +13 y=-15/2 +13 y=(-15+26)/2 y=11/2 (-15/4 ,11/2)
